In this episode of Quick Fire Friday, host Rob Cameron interviews Nic McGrue, founder of Polymath Legal, reveals how he helps real estate investors and business owners legally raise capital while protecting their interests under U.S. securities laws. He shares insights on common mistakes to avoid, the importance of proper legal documentation, and how strategic compliance can unlock growth opportunities. Nic also highlights inspiring success stories, including turning around a family-owned winery and helping a client expand from 30 single-family homes to over 800 multifamily units. This episode is packed with practical, real-world advice for anyone serious about raising funds the right way and building lasting generational wealth.
Key Takeaways for Small Business Owners:
Organize your finances early – Clean, accurate financials make you more credible and attractive to investors.
Start networking before you need capital – Build relationships and trust so investors are ready when opportunities arise.
Understand securities laws – Know the legal side of raising funds to avoid costly compliance mistakes.
Assemble a strong support team – Partner with skilled legal, financial, and underwriting professionals for smoother deals.
Disclose risks honestly – Transparent communication builds investor confidence and protects you legally.
Plan for growth, not just funding – Focus on long-term strategy, scalability, and creating generational wealth through smart investments.
One action small business owners can take:
According to Nic McGrue, one action small business owners can take is to get their financials in order — by maintaining clean, accurate records and proper documentation, they can build investor confidence and be fully prepared when it’s time to raise capital.
